Unfilled PTFE tube is a high-performance engineering plastic valued for its outstanding chemical resistance, exceptionally low friction, and broad operating-temperature range. Its naturally non-stick surface, minimal moisture absorption and excellent electrical-insulation properties make it suitable for demanding industrial, laboratory and engineering applications.
Supplied as hollow tube stock, it reduces machining time and material waste when producing bushes, sleeves, bearings, seals, insulators and other annular components. Unfilled PTFE is easy to machine and provides reliable performance where conventional plastics may be affected by aggressive chemicals, heat or friction.
Key features
- Excellent resistance to most chemicals and solvents
- Very low coefficient of friction
- Naturally non-stick and self-lubricating
- Excellent electrical-insulation properties
- Wide service-temperature range
- Very low moisture absorption
- Good weathering and UV resistance
- Easy to machine into finished components
- Unfilled formulation for general-purpose PTFE applications
Typical applications
Chemical-processing components, bushes, sleeves, bearings, seals, valve parts, electrical insulators, laboratory equipment, food-processing components and low-friction wear parts.
